Projection du dessin animé "Migration"
With your family, attend the screening of the cartoon "Migration".
“The Mallard family is in the throes of a domestic dilemma. While Mack is content to happily splash around with his family in their New England pond, his wife Pam is more likely to shake things up a bit to show her kids—Dax, who is no longer a duckling, and his little sister Gwen—the rest of the world. When they host a family of migrating ducks for a stopover, Pam gets the chance to persuade Mack to follow suit and embark on a family road trip to Jamaica, via New York. As they head off to the sun for the winter, the Mallards’ well-laid plans quickly go awry. But the unexpected and chaotic turn of events will change them forever and teach them more than they ever imagined.”
Screening proposed in partnership with the Carentan-les-Marais Cinema as part of the “A tire d'aile” Festival.
